Repair vs. Replacement for a Oldsmobile

Replacement

The cost of replacing your Oldsmobile's auto glass depends on a number of factors, including:

  • Year of the vehicle
  • Glass type
  • Calibration of driver assistance/safety systems, if installed (eg. ADAS, lane departure warning, rain sensors, etc.)
  • Location - part and labor prices vary depending on where you live

Repair

The cost of repairing your Oldsmobile's auto glass depends on a number of factors, including:

  • Number of scratches or chips
  • Severity of the damage
  • Location of the damage - if affects area in front of safety sensors, replacement may be required

Zero-Deductible Windshield Replacement in Some States

If you live in Florida, Kentucky or South Carolina, replacing your windshield might be covered by your insurance company without a deductible. If you live in any other state, you still may have a zero-deductible windshield replacement option, but you will need to check with your insurance company to confirm. Laws can change; always verify the specifics with your carrier.

How do I know if I have to replace my windshield versus repair it?

If the damage is smaller than a US quarter and does not obstruct your view, the damage can usually be repaired. If the damage is larger than a US quarter and/or obstructs your view, a replacement is likely needed.

What is the average cost of a windshield replacement for a Oldsmobile?

The average cost of a windshield replacement for a Oldsmobile is between $195 - $600.

What is the average cost of a windshield replacement for a Oldsmobile if it has driver safety systems installed?

Replacing a windshield on a Oldsmobile that has driver safety systems like ADAS, lane departure warning, rain sensors, etc. installed can cost around $923.
